By Paulina Aguilar* The rise of Nearshoring and the increase in Mexican exports of goods (which exceeded $588 billion in 2024, an increase of 5% compared to 2023) have significantly transformed our country's international trade. Autotransport has been a fundamental pillar in trade and has placed Mexico in a strategic position to transform and lead logistics in North America.
